My Cravebox - A Review of EBoost

Just a friendly reminder that my reviews for my Cravebox items are all my own.  I paid $10 to receive my box of goodies, and my reviews are genuine.  I have nothing to gain by giving a good review, just as as negative review offers me no benefit.

One of the lovely items in my box was the EBoost Daily Health Booster.  Energy drinks scare me.  I don't like the high levels of caffeine in them, and the amount of sugar can be staggering.  Eboost is different.  There are only 5 calories in the packet, and it is sweetened with my new love - Stevia.  The caffeine comes from Green Tea, which is a more natural and beneficial source. I am a big reader of labels, and the first thing that pops out to me is the number of nutrients this stuff has.  I live in Montana and therefore must get my sunshine in a Vitamin D supplement.  One packet of the Eboost has 1,000 mg of Vitamin D - the exact amount my doctor advised me to take on a daily basis.  There are also high levels of Vitamin C and Vitamin B12 which is known to be an energy booster.

Enough of label reading.  I have tasted and dumped vitamin packet drinks before.  The fizz combined with the metallic taste has made me ill.  Eboost is not a drink I would crave, but it is very drinkable.  One packet mixed with 8 oz. of water is all it takes to give my energy level a boost.  I wake up daily at 4:45 to get to the gym so I can work out with the ladies.  I love starting the day with exercise - it sets me up for energy throughout the day, or at least until 2:00 in the afternoon.  2:00 is the time when I start to wind down, and I usually grab a cup of coffee to get me going again and sometimes that chocolate chip cookie too.  I replaced my cup-of-joe afternoon habit with one of the Eboost packets.  Not only did I get some energy, but I also lost that desire for a sweet treat.

I must make a note that I did get a little jittery after drinking the supplement.  I think next time I will use only half of the packet.  I also wouldn't drink this supplement within several hours of my bedtime.  The caffeine could prevent a good night's sleep.  I will definitely enjoy these next week after daylight savings time kicks in.  I expect the Eboost will be my answer for making it through Monday!
